New Delhi, June 29 (IANS) Union Petroleum Minister Hardeep Singh Puri on Monday said India moved more than 12 LPG vessels through the Strait of Hormuz without paying any tolls and rapidly reconfigured refineries to increase cooking gas production, measures that helped the country navigate what he described as the largest energy disruption in modern history.Referring to the closure of the Strait of Hormuz, which he said lasted for nearly four months, Puri said the government took a series of emer…
